My Buying Guides on Small Aquarium For Fish

Why I Chose a Small Aquarium

When I first looked for a small aquarium for fish, I wanted something that would fit comfortably in my room, be easy to maintain, and still look attractive. In my experience, a small tank can be a great choice if you are a beginner, have limited space, or want to keep just a few fish. I found that the key is choosing the right size and setup so my fish stay healthy and stress-free.

How I Decide the Right Size

I learned that “small” does not always mean “better” for fish. I always check how many fish I want to keep and what species they are. Some fish need more room than others, even if they are tiny. For me, a small aquarium works best when I choose fish that are suitable for compact tanks and avoid overcrowding.

What Material I Prefer

When I compare aquariums, I usually look at glass and acrylic. Glass feels more scratch-resistant and gives a clear view, while acrylic is lighter and easier for me to move around. If I want something simple and durable, I often lean toward glass. If portability matters more, I consider acrylic.

The Filter System I Look For

In my experience, a good filter is one of the most important parts of a small aquarium. Since smaller tanks can get dirty faster, I always make sure the aquarium has proper filtration. I look for a filter that is quiet, easy to clean, and strong enough to keep the water clear without creating too much current for small fish.

Lighting That Works for Me

I also pay attention to lighting because it affects both the appearance of the tank and the comfort of the fish. I prefer LED lighting because it is energy-efficient and usually lasts longer. If I plan to keep live plants, I make sure the light is suitable for plant growth too.

Easy Maintenance Matters

From my experience, a small aquarium should be easy to maintain. I look for a tank with a simple design, accessible lid, and space for cleaning tools. I also prefer setups that make water changes and filter cleaning less of a hassle. The easier it is for me to maintain, the more likely I am to keep the aquarium healthy.

Fish Compatibility I Always Check

I never choose fish just because they look nice. I always check whether they can live comfortably in a small aquarium and whether they get along with each other. Some fish are peaceful and perfect for small tanks, while others need more space or can become aggressive. This step has helped me avoid problems in the past.

Accessories I Consider Important

When I buy a small aquarium, I also think about useful accessories like a heater, thermometer, gravel, decorations, and a hiding spot for the fish. I have found that these extras help create a more natural and comfortable environment. I only add items that support the fish’s health and do not overcrowd the tank.

My Budget Tips

I always set a budget before buying. A low-cost aquarium may seem appealing, but I learned that quality matters more in the long run. I try to balance price with durability, filtration, and ease of use. For me, spending a little more upfront often saves money and trouble later.
